There’s no denying that it’s straightforward to forget about phone lines with so many ways of communication in use in today’s business climate. This is especially true given the recent boom in video conferencing. However, a professional business phone system is still crucial for most firms today.

To put it simply, you must keep in mind that business phone systems have evolved rapidly. Detailed research will tell you that VoIP systems, which send speech signals over the internet in data packets, are becoming more popular- despite classic PBX and IP PBX services still providing service in offices worldwide. Moreover, the best VoIP providers offer capabilities that are impossible to achieve in a traditional phone system at a cheap cost.

  • Cost-Cutting

Secondly, it’s essential mentioning that older phone systems are costly, bulky, and difficult to wire into a structure. Maintenance costs are continual, and they frequently require expert assistance. You’ll rapidly discover how pricey it is to rely on consumer telephone lines or cell phones.

On the other hand, business phone systems in Vancouver, particularly newer VoIP systems, are far less expensive to install and maintain. Off-site installation and maintenance costs are minimal because many VoIP systems are hosted. Furthermore, they also include advanced capabilities that would be prohibitively expensive to install in a typical PBX system.

  • Privacy

There’s no denying that it’s only a matter of time before your work-life intrudes on your home life if you rely on personal phone lines for business. Giving consumers your cell phone number is initially liberating, as it allows you to leave the workplace while still getting work done. After that, however, they can phone you whenever they want, which can be inconvenient when juggling work and life.

To put it simply, separation of professional and personal calls is possible with business phone systems in Vancouver. You may easily divide your professional and personal calls by utilizing a different phone number and setting up automated call forwarding rules so that people can only contact you when you want them to.
